Output 59ebcc7c32f4a7fa5c3f4ddeb2d8e57df18d9f92e405811efb4ccfdd34557ac4:76

value
410286
script pubkey
OP_0 OP_PUSHBYTES_20 4ddce12ffa198b76f4bff34b218307dd40ce66b3
address
bc1qfhwwztl6rx9hda9l7d9jrqc8m4qvue4nh6nvwy
transaction
59ebcc7c32f4a7fa5c3f4ddeb2d8e57df18d9f92e405811efb4ccfdd34557ac4